Yesterday, I managed to cobble together some code (from some that I found online) that automatically posts to the linuxtracker twitter account *EVERY* time a new torrent is uploaded. It posts the name of the file as well as a link to the torrent details page. Its a pretty simple piece of code that actually uses the php_curl library to do the heavy lifting. The part I stumbled with was getting it to post the whole damned URL. Luckily I stumbled upon it.
I’ve posted the code below for anyone to use, mind you, I changed the names to protect the innocent, and I won’t answer any questions about it. I just wanted to share!
//Twitter Update!
$email = "USERNAME";
$password = "PASSWORD";
$status = "This is the status message here. Duh.
";
$url = "http://twitter.com/statuses/update.xml";
$session = curl_init();
curl_setopt ( $session, CURLOPT_URL, $url );
curl_setopt ( $session, CURLOPT_HTTPAUTH, CURLAUTH_BASIC );
curl_setopt ( $session, CURLOPT_HEADER, false );
curl_setopt ( $session, CURLOPT_USERPWD, $email . ":" . $password );
curl_setopt ( $session, CURLOPT_RETURNTRANSFER, 1 );
curl_setopt ( $session, CURLOPT_POST, 1);
curl_setopt ( $session, CURLOPT_POSTFIELDS,"status=" . urlencode($status));
$result = curl_exec ( $session );
curl_close( $session );
?>
